Accident summary

On Monday 5 April 1993 at 08:30 a slight collision occurred near B2144 involving 2 vehicles (proton torch, ford escort) and 1 casualty (1 slight) Weather at the time was recorded as raining no high winds. Road surface conditions were wet or damp. Lighting was described as daylight.
